    Chinese state-owned telecom companies are planning a large undersea fiber-optic cable network called EMA (Europe-Middle East-Asia). The $500 million project, led by China's HMN Technologies, will connect Asia, the Middle East, and Europe. The plan is a sign that an intensifying tech war.     Mode conditioning cables offer the option of calibrating multi-mode fibres using single mode single core modules. They are constructed as duplex patch cords and therefore do not require any additional components. Single fiber modules (BiDi) use one fiber for both transmitting and receiving data.
